KOLKATA: If water taps in your locality run dry, blame it on the age-old pipelines that can't carry the water from Palta. The Palta waterworks is operating well below its 240 million gallon capacity because of these age-old worn out pipelines that have far exceeded the expiry. Otherwise, the city would have abundance of drinking water.
The crisis is going to get worse in days ahead. For the Kolkata Municipal Corporation needs to abandon two worn out pipelines (60 and 42 inches) to facilitate the construction of Metro railway along the B T Road.
